c++ - C 언어 break 문에서 오류를 보고합니다.
ringa_lee
ringa_lee 2017-06-22 11:53:37
0
4
1498

어디부터 잘못됐는지 모르겠습니다. 오랫동안 보고 있는데 괄호 문제인 것 같은데 어떻게 바꾸는지 모르겠어요

으아악
ringa_lee
ringa_lee

ringa_lee

모든 응답(4)
巴扎黑

첫 번째 중단은 제대로 사용되지 않았습니다. 중단은 루프 내에서 사용해야 합니다. 두 번째 휴식은 괜찮습니다. 코드 형식은 일관되게 유지하는 것이 좋으며 중괄호가 있는 경우 균일하게 추가하는 것이 좋습니다. 코드를 다음과 같이 변경하세요:

으아악
三叔

break 문에는 두 가지 용도가 있습니다.
1. switch 문에서 스위치 문을 중간에 종료하는 데 사용됩니다.
2. 루프 본문에서 현재 루프를 직접 종료하기 위해 루프 문에 사용됩니다.

질문의 첫 번째 break 문은 이 두 가지 용도에 속하지 않습니다.

phpcn_u1582

코드에 세 가지 문제가 있습니다:

1, main() 함수에는 반환 값 유형이 없습니다.

2.rollDice()와 Delay() 두 함수는 사전 선언 없이 호출됩니다

3, 브레이크 사용 오류

위의 세 가지 사항 중 하나라도 프로그램이 직접 오류를 보고하도록 하는 데 충분합니다.

또한 기본적인 언어 능력을 먼저 익히고 디버깅을 더 많이 하시길 권합니다.

迷茫

break는 while 문, 스위치 문, do{}while, for{} Yu Opera

에서 빠져나오는 데 사용됩니다.

if/else에서 벗어나는 데 사용되지 않습니다

최신 다운로드
더>
웹 효과
웹사이트 소스 코드
웹사이트 자료
프론트엔드 템플릿